About This Home
Alante Spring Run is a vibrant, modern build-for-rent community in Caldwell, Idaho, offering a unique blend of single-family home living with the convenience and amenities of a well-designed neighborhood. Nestled at 4317 Saylor Lane, this thoughtfully planned community features a range of one-, two-, and three-bedroom detached patio homes and duet townhomes, each with stylish finishes, open-concept layouts, and private yards — giving residents the space, privacy, and comfort of a traditional home without the long-term commitment of homeownership. Designed with a focus on lifestyle and comfort, Alante Spring Run includes a suite of resort-inspired amenities such as a sparkling swimming pool and spa, a 24/7 fitness center, resident clubhouse and lounge areas, BBQ/picnic spaces, fire pits, and walkable green areas perfect for pets and outdoor relaxation. Smart home features, stainless steel appliances, high ceilings, in-home washers and dryers, and private garages enhance day-to-day living. The community is pet-friendly and caters to a variety of lifestyles — from young professionals and families to downsizers seeking maintenance-free living. Its convenient location provides easy access to local shopping, dining, parks, and major roadways, placing the vibrant offerings of Caldwell and the greater Treasure Valley within easy reach.

Situated 27 miles northwest of Boise, the state’s capital city, Caldwell residents appreciate access to big city amenities and attractions. Though big cities attract many to an urban lifestyle, there’s something to say for small town charm, and we’re saying that it’s pretty great. After all, there’s nothing quite like living in the picturesque Treasure Valley along the glistening Boise River.
One of Caldwell’s greatest perks, outside of its natural beauty, is its tight-knit community. You’ll never feel out of the loop in this town with the abundance of community events.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
